Jean Guérette
Candidate to the Engineering Profession (CEP)
Jean Guérette joined Technorm in 2019 as a technical consultant as part of the Codes, Standards and Fire Safety team.
He analyzes the regulatory requirements for construction and fire safety for projects regarding new and existing buildings at their conception stage. He performs the inspection and the verification of the existing buildings to evaluate the required new regulations. He also writes technical evaluations for the application of regulations and codes and standards, and assists in the preparation of alternative solution applications.
His diplomas in both architecture and engineering are a solid asset, allowing him to get a cross-disciplinary view on his projects.
